Hong Kong Pre-Wedding Shoot – London at Sunrise
There isn’t much more of a recommendation, as a London Pre Wedding Shoot Photographer, than when a couple fly half way across the world to have a second photoshoot with you. Candice and Jean Paul are from Hong Kong. We first met at New Year’s Eve 2015 when I shot a very intimate, private engagement shoot for them at Candice’s parents house. I was thrilled to hear from Candice a few months later when they contacted me about coming back to London and meeting for a longer, more extensive shoot around London and it’s fantastic, iconic landmarks.
To get the very best from London, make the most of an empty city and hopefully, catch a beautiful sunrise, we decided to meet at 4.45am, and I arranged to have a black cab pick Candice, Jean Paul, my assistant Charlotte and I up from their hotel in Bromley. We started the shoot at Tower Bridge with the simply stunning blue hour – the time just before the sun rises. You get the ‘golden hour’ as the sun sets, which is generally a photographer’s dream time as the low sun bathes everything in a very soft, golden and ultra flattering light. The morning ‘blue hour’ is no less spectacular, with a real feeling of magic and drama in the air.
With the help of Barry, our black cabbie helping us whiz around London, we managed to take in St Pauls, The Millenium Bridge, Westminster, Embankment, The Mall, Buckingham Palace and last but not least, Piccadilly Circus in around 3 hours – no mean feat by anyone’s estimations!
